So-Called ‘Life’

So-Called ‘Life’Staring at the horizon I think,What fate has in store for me?What I expected life to be,What it turned out to me.Happiness seems like a far-fetched dream.Grief is all I remember feeling.I toss and turn on the bed at night,Till rays of dawn come into my sight.I greet everyone with a brittle smile,Shadowing the emptiness I feel inside.I laugh with my friends when we meet,‘Cause when I’m alone, tears are what my heart keeps.And, all I want is freedom,From this so-called ‘life’.‘Cause I wanna stop what I feel inside,‘Cause I no longer have what I called life.Only if it were all that easy….
